History and development:
Internet Watch Free Poker TV Shows surfaced within the belated 1990s due to developments in technology together with internet. The initial internet poker space,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ate neighborhood. But was in the first 2000s that internet poker practiced exponential development, primarily as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of On-line Poker:
On-line poker provides a number of benefits over conventional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it gives a larger array of game choices, including different poker alternatives and stakes, providing towards the tastes and spending plans of all of the types of people. Furthermore, internet poker areas tend to be available 24/7, eliminating the limitations of physical casino operating hours. Moreover, on line platforms usually provide attractive incentives, loyalty programs, plus the capacity to play multiple tables at the same time, improving the entire video gaming experience.

Economic and Social Impact:
The development of on-line poker has already established an important financial impact globally. On-line poker systems generate significant revenue through rake charges, event entry charges, and advertising. This revenue has actually led to work creation and investments when you look at the gaming business. Additionally, internet poker has actually added to a rise in income tax revenue for governing bodies where its regulated, supporting community solutions.
